Dead baby found in university pond

Rescue volunteers wrap the body of the baby in white cloth after he was retrieved from a park pond at Walailak University on Nakhon Si Thammarat on Monday. (Photo: Nujaree Raekrun)

NAKHON SI THAMMARAT: The body of a newborn baby boy was found in a park pond at Walailak University, Tha Sala campus, on Monday, police said.

The discovery was reported to Tha Sala police about 10.30am.

A security guard at the university said he saw a black plastic bag floating at the edge of the pond. The bag was torn, sending a bad smell over the area. He called other security guards to help remove the bag from the pond.

There was a dead newborn child in the bag, a boy, wrapped in some cloth. Police said the umbilical cord was still attached to the child.

Rescuers from a charity foundation took the body to Tha Sala Hospital for a post-mortem examination.

Police were checking footage of security cameras in the area.
